file-type

AT91 BasicUSB驱动文件分析与应用

4星 · 超过85%的资源 | 下载需积分: 29 | 83KB | 更新于2025-06-17 | 117 浏览量 | 334 下载量 举报 3 收藏
download 立即下载
在深入分析给定文件信息之前,需要明确几个核心概念,包括USB驱动程序、文件名和操作系统之间的关系。在这个案例中,我们遇到了几个关键的文件名称:usbuser.sys_atm6124.sys和.inf文件。首先,我们来分别解释这些概念。 USB驱动程序是允许操作系统与USB(通用串行总线)设备进行通信的一段软件代码。驱动程序负责识别USB设备、管理数据传输、控制设备电源和执行其他必要功能。USB驱动程序是操作系统(如Windows、Linux或macOS)中的关键组件,它确保硬件设备能够被正确地安装和使用。 在文件名称中提到的usbuser.sys可能是一个USB驱动程序模块,具体来说,它可能是为特定的USB控制器或设备类型设计的系统文件。系统文件(sys文件)通常包含了操作系统运行所必需的驱动程序信息,这些文件在Windows系统中尤为重要。sys文件是设备驱动程序的一部分,负责处理与硬件设备相关的低级操作。 另一个文件名atm6124.sys可能指代了特定的USB设备驱动程序,这里的"ATM"很可能是"ATMEL"的缩写,因为Atmel公司生产了针对嵌入式系统的微控制器。文件名中的"6124"可能代表了特定的型号或者版本信息。因此,atm6124.sys可能是一个特定微控制器的USB驱动程序文件。 .inf文件是Windows操作系统中的一个驱动程序安装文件,它包含了安装和配置驱动程序所需的信息。当用户或管理员安装一个硬件设备时,操作系统会读取.inf文件来了解设备的属性、需要安装的驱动程序文件以及安装驱动程序所需的注册表项更改。.inf文件通常与相应的.sys文件配套使用,确保设备能被系统正确识别和使用。 压缩包子文件的文件名称列表中提到了"PC exec"。尽管这个名称并不直接关联到USB驱动程序,但可以推测这可能是某些执行文件或程序的缩写或简称,它可能包含在压缩包中,用于执行安装、配置或测试USB驱动程序的某些步骤。 综上所述,从文件信息中我们可以得知: 1. at91 BasicUSB 驱动文件 usbuser.sys_atm6124.sys和.inf 是指一套涉及AT91系列微控制器(可能来自Atmel公司)的USB设备驱动程序文件,其中可能包含了基础的USB支持和特定于设备的驱动代码。 2. usbuser.sys和atm6124.sys是与USB设备通信相关的系统文件,可能分别代表了通用USB功能和特定设备的驱动程序。 3. .inf文件是驱动程序安装信息文件,是让Windows系统了解如何安装和配置USB驱动程序的重要组成部分。 4. PC exec在本上下文中可能是一个程序或执行文件的简称,它可能与驱动程序的安装、测试或管理有关,但具体功能需要结合实际文件内容来确定。 这些文件通常会通过压缩包的形式进行分发,可能是因为压缩可以减少文件大小,便于网络传输,保护文件在传输过程中不被损坏。了解了这些知识点后,IT专业人员可以进行USB驱动程序的开发、测试和部署,确保硬件设备能够兼容和稳定地工作在不同的操作系统环境中。

相关推荐

heke1970
  • 粉丝: 2
上传资源 快速赚钱

资源目录

AT91 BasicUSB驱动文件分析与应用
(44个子文件)
guid829.h 889B
Root 58B
StdAfx.cpp 300B
USBLibrary.dll 28KB
Entries 633B
atm6124ser.inf 1KB
USBLibrary.dsp 5KB
BasicUSB_6124.plg 2KB
Repository 28B
USBLibrary.plg 2KB
Root 58B
BasicUSB_6124.cpp 5KB
USBLibrary.dsw 543B
BasicUSB_6124.exe 200KB
USBLibrary.exp 2KB
USBLibrary.h 5KB
USBLibrary.lib 4KB
ReadMe.txt 1KB
StdAfx.cpp 297B
BasicUSB_6124.opt 50KB
BasicUSB_6124.pdb 39B
USBLibrary.exp 2KB
Entries 811B
atm6124.Inf 2KB
USBLibrary.h 5KB
BasicUSB_6124.dsw 549B
USBLibrary.opt 48KB
BasicUSB_6124.ilk 28B
Repository 43B
Tag 22B
StdAfx.h 769B
USBLibrary.ncb 39B
Root 58B
USBLibrary.lib 4KB
Entries.Log 72B
BasicUSB_6124.ncb 39B
Entries 688B
StdAfx.h 802B
USBLibrary.cpp 8KB
Tag 22B
Tag 22B
atm6124.sys 15KB
BasicUSB_6124.dsp 5KB
Repository 35B
共 44 条
  • 1